Located in the Tirunelveli district of Tamil Nadu, Panagudi is a small yet enchanting city that captivates visitors with its charm and authenticity. The city is nestled amidst lush greenery and rolling hills, providing a picturesque backdrop for a relaxing getaway. One of the main attractions of Panagudi is its historical sites, which offer insights into its illustrious past. The Panagudi Pillayar Kovil, an ancient temple dedicated to Lord Ganesha, is a significant religious landmark in the city. The temple's intricate architecture and the religious fervor surrounding it draw devotees and tourists throughout the year.
Panagudi is also known for its vibrant local markets, where one can explore the indigenous crafts, traditional clothing, and delicious street food that Tamil Nadu is famous for. The city comes alive with color and energy during festivals like Pongal and Diwali, when locals engage in traditional dances and music, showcasing the region's rich cultural heritage.
For nature enthusiasts, Panagudi offers a plethora of opportunities to reconnect with the outdoors. The nearby Kalakkad Mundanthurai Tiger Reserve is a haven for wildlife, housing several endangered species like tigers, elephants, and leopards. Adventurers can embark on exhilarating jungle safaris or go trekking in the picturesque Western Ghats, exploring the untouched wilderness and breathtaking landscapes.

Goa to Panagudi by car is well connected by road and is very convenient and comfortable drive. Goa to Panagudi distance is 1211 Km and is 20.4 hours journey. Other famous tourist places on this route and nearby are :
1. Dudhsagar Falls - Located near the Goa-Karnataka border, this stunning waterfall is a popular stopover point for travelers. It is one of the tallest waterfalls in India and offers breathtaking views.
2. Mollem National Park - Situated in Goa, this national park is home to several rare and endangered species of flora and fauna. It offers scenic beauty and trekking opportunities.
3. Gokarna - A small temple town in Karnataka, Gokarna is known for its serene beaches and religious significance. It is a great place to relax and enjoy the coastal beauty.
4. Murdeshwar - Located in Karnataka, Murdeshwar is famous for its Shiva temple and the second-tallest statue of Lord Shiva in the world. The town also has beautiful beaches that attract visitors.
5. Udupi - Known for its Krishna Temple and tasty Udupi cuisine, this coastal town in Karnataka is a popular tourist destination. You can try the delicious local cuisine and explore the temples and beaches.
6. Mangalore - This major port city in Karnataka offers a mix of cultural heritage, beautiful beaches, and modern amenities. Visit the Mangaladevi Temple, Tannirbhavi Beach, and St. Aloysius Chapel among other attractions.
7. Kanyakumari - Situated at the southernmost tip of India, Kanyakumari offers stunning sunrise and sunset views. The Vivekananda Rock Memorial, Thiruvalluvar Statue, and Kanyakumari Temple are popular tourist spots.
